Hello everyone I’m new to this forum but been an owner of Dodge Vehicles for more than 30 years and have never had any major issues until the other evening,
2007 Dodge 1500 Laramie 5.7L 4x4 62,000 Km, I was driving home in a blinding snow storm the roads where terrible lots of snow and slush and icy, the electronic stability program (ESP) kicked in and of course the truck went into deceleration mode then the Airbag indicator light came on also the SERV 4WD indicator light came on also the 4x4 indicator started to flash. I slowed down and pulled over to the side of the Hwy to check things over very thing seemed to be fine I turned the engine off and restarted with only a few km to get home I headed home. They only thing was blinking was my 4x4 indicator everything else seemed to be Ok. I manage to get home ok parked my truck on the drive way. Few hrs later I jumped into my truck and move it onto the street to do some snow blowing of the driveway when I came back to the truck it would not start and I smelt some plastic burning? Did a visual but could not see anything out of the ordinary? Has anyone experienced this Phenomenon?
